6 Current Negatives Safety Issues
16 Teams Made 2015 Playoffs With a LOSING Record 35 Teams Missed 2015 Playoffs with WINNING record LITTLE excitement in Week 11 Districts NOT Equal due to Travel More & More Independents Over 50% of the 2015 Playoff games had over a 21 point differential

7 Goals of a New System 1. Allow schools to create a schedule that best fits their athletes and school goals. 2. Create a more exciting and competitive playoff format for players, fans, coaches and schools by using a seeding system. 3. Create a system that rewards the best teams with a playoff bid by taking into account their entire season “body of work.”

8 We Surveyed Members… 3 Options:
1. Eliminate Districts: Teams control their own schedule, playoffs would be seeded based on a point system 2. Keep Districts: Take District Champions as Automatic Playoff Qualifiers and take the next best in that region as wildcards. Seed the playoffs 3. Keep the current structure

9 70% Survey Says… Class 1A – 4A = 76% Class 5A - 8A = 70%
Want a new playoff format and move away from our current system Class 1A – 4A = 76% Class 5A - 8A = 70%

10 Survey Says… Class 1A – 4A: Class 5A – 8 A:
Want no district required contests due to safety issues and desire to choose a schedule that best fits their athletes. Class 5A – 8 A: Want to Maintain District Structure but overwhelmingly want a wildcard and seeding system for the playoffs

11 Class 1A-4A No Region Schedule Required
Schools would control Their OWN Schedule Four Regions in Each Class Four Per Region Make Playoffs 8 game Minimum to earn a playoff spot Concerned About Schedule? MOVE UP TO CLASS 5A-8A Create Conferences within your region Create your own districts

14 5A-8A Four Regions Per Class Four Districts Per Region
8 game Minimum to earn a playoff spot District Champions AUTOMATIC Playoff Berth Seeded 1-4 Four Wildcards Per Region ALL based on total season points Seeded 5-8

16 Understanding the System
Must play eight games Your team earns points based on wins and losses and your opponents wins and losses Points Games Played = NO Penalization For Missed Games Solution for teams trying to work the system by canceling a game at the last minute Solution for games canceled due to weather, etc… Solution to those who choose not to schedule 10 games

17 Category 1 Your opponent has won more than 80% of their games If your opponents record is: 8-2 9-0 If you Win you get 50 points If you lose you get 35 points Your opponent has won at least 60% of their games but no more than 79% 7-3 6-4 7-2 6-3 If you Win you get 45 points If you lose you get 30 points Category 3 Your opponent has won at least 40% of their games but no more than 59% 5-5 4-6 If you Win you get 40 points If you lose you get 25 points Category 4 Your opponent has won less than 39% of their games If you Win you get 35 points If you lose you get 20 points How You Earn Points If your opponent only plays nine games it will not penalize your team. Base it on the percentages. Example: 7-2 won 77% of their games- you would get Category two points

19 Implementation Schedule
December Release Updated Regions/Districts January Appeals Due Appeal to become Independent Appeal to move up in Classification to be placed in a district (Class 1A – 4A) Appeal to move District (Class 5A – 8A) January Release Final Regions/Districts February Regional/District Meetings May 1, Schedules due in C2C
